Indian men enter football quarterfinals

By Ravi Kant Singh Oct 14, 2007, 17:10 GMT

Hyderabad, Oct 14 (IANS) India defeated Afghanistan 1-0 in men's football to qualify for the quarterfinals from Group B at the Army Ordnance Corps ground here Sunday.

Havildar A. Nguruilal scored India's match-winner just five minutes into the game as the home side hung on for all three points from the encounter. The score could have been much better but for the string of missed chances by the Indians.

In the other Group B encounter, Qatar shocked Brazil 3-1 at the 1 EME Centre ground to make the last eight grade.

Nasir Anas opened the scoring for the Qataris in the seventh minute as the winners went into the interval 1-0 ahead. Soon after the change of ends Ilyas Abdulqadir (67th) and Albaraja Moussa (77th) ensured Qatar's victory and the top position in the group.

Brazil managed to pull a goal back in the 78th minute through A. Marcus to become the number two team from Group B.

India took third place in the group and qualified for the quarterfinals as one of the two best third placed teams in the competition.

In Group A matches, Egypt trounced Ireland 7-0 and Guinea Republic downed Canada 4-0.

The Egyptians took first place in the group winning all their three league games followed by Guinea and Ireland who also made the quarterfinals.

Abdul Mahmoud got a hat trick and A. Bassyoni slammed two, while Eid A. Ahmed and Ibrahem Mohseen completed the tally for Egypt at the 1 EME Centre ground.

After a scoreless first half, Guinea seemed to find their feet at the MCEME ground, scoring through Mamoudou Mara, Lamine B. Mohamed, Wandel Momo and Sory Ibrahima against the hapless Canadians.

North Korea finished on top of Group C with a 3-1 win over Germany at the MCEME ground, scoring through S. Han, Y. Kim and K. Kim. The Germans reduced the margin through A. Gerdes but it was not enough to make it to the knockout quarterfinals.

Cameroon took second place in Group B with two points, one more than the Germans and made the last eight grade along with the North Koreans.

In the women's football competition that kicked off Sunday, North Korea thrashed the US 4-0 at the Artillery Centre ground in nearby Golconda. Y. Kim scored twice and U. Ri and K. Ri added one each for the winners.

In the Group B encounter also played at Golconda, the Netherlands emerged 4-0 winners over Canada, scoring through Leoni Tromp, M. Kelly, Tuel Nicolle and K. Judith. France are the third team in the group.

Women's football is the only medal event without any Indian participation.
